The Downside of Raising a Confident Daughter
from Oops, I Healed Again! · host Jenn & Suzanne
Can your daughter really be confident and still feel excluded? In this episode, we talk about how your child developing a strong identity can actually make some social situations harder. Jen shares what she's learned from raising a teenage daughter who knows who she is, and how being secure in yourself often repels people who aren't. We talk about how identity can feel isolated in a world where everyone's trying to fit in, the difference between confidence and performative confidence, and why doing the "right thing" for your kid doesn't always feel good at the moment. Highlights What true confidence looks like in teenage girls. What happens when your secure kid doesn't fit into the "group". Why confidence doesn't always look like popularity. The difference between fitting in versus belonging. Why I believe identity is the most valuable inheritance you can give your kids.
